Latest Patents

His latest patents include an organic electric element comprising a plurality of emission-auxiliary layers and an electronic device that utilizes this technology. The first patent describes an organic electric element that features a first electrode, a second electrode, and an organic material layer situated between them. This organic material layer contains multiple emission-auxiliary layers, with specific HOMO energy levels that optimize the driving voltage, luminous efficiency, and lifespan of the element. The second patent introduces a novel compound designed to improve the luminous efficiency, stability, and lifespan of organic electronic elements, along with the devices that incorporate them.
